COOLING SYSTEM
REPLACEMENT
I
AIR BLEEDING
NOTE:
When filling the system or reserve tank with cool­
ant, or checking the coolant level, hold the motorcy ­
cle in an upright position.
Remove the fuel tank (page 3-4).
Remove the radiator cap.
Drain the coolant from the system by removing the
,drain bolt and sealing washer.
Reinstall the drain bolt with a new sealing washer
and tighten it to the specified torque.
TORQUE: 13 N·m (1.3 kgf·m, 10 Ibf.ft)
Remove the left crankcase rear cover (page 3-5).
Disconnect the siphon hose from the reserve tank
and drain the coolant.
Empty the coolant by removing the reserve tank
(page 7-17) and
rins~
the inside of the reserve tank
with water.
Install the following:
Reserve tank (page 7-17)
-
Left crankcase
rear
cover (page 3-5)
Fill the system with the recommended coolant
through the filler opening up to the filler neck.
Install the fuel tank (page 3-41.
Bleed air from the system as follows:
1. Shift the transmission into neutral.
Start the engine and let it idle for 2 - 3 minutes.
2. Snap the throttle three to four times to bleed air
from the system.
3. Stop the engine, remove the fuel tank (page 3-4)
and add the coolant up to the filler neck.
4. Install the radiator cap.
